Planning Your Visit

Free Entry, Early Closures

Enjoy the beautiful Jardin des Plantes Angers for free! However, be aware that in months like November, the park closes quite early, so plan your visit accordingly to make the most of daylight hours. Reddit

Beyond the Greenery

While the park itself is free, remember that the zoo, conservatory, and other museums within the Jardin des Plantes require separate tickets. Plan your budget and time if you wish to explore these attractions. Reddit

Reviews Summary

Visitors consistently praise the Jardin des Plantes Angers as a refreshing and beautiful green oasis in the city, offering a free and tranquil escape. Many highlight its well-maintained greenery, pleasant water features, and the charming animal enclosure as key attractions. While the park is free, some note that separate tickets are required for the zoo and conservatory.

"Very interesting garden in Angers. Honestly it was very refreshing and nice to see some beautiful trees and greenery.

Free entry, no tickets or waiting time.

I would even say it was the highlight of Angers. There are nice picnic places. In addition to a nice small fountain in the middle of the park. Finally we found some animals like goats and rabbits in a small cage.

Very nice place to spend your afternoon or sunset if you like nature."

Al Tal

"Stunning green oasis in the city with a nice water feature. Lots of trees provide shade on hot days. Benches and grassy areas an ideal place for a picnic or to just sit and connect with nature. A fair bit of birdlife too. Also some interesting signs identifying the trees in the garden."

Mark Penter

"Free to enter this very pretty park. April is perfect for the Wisteria, Azaleas, Rhodedrons and handkerchief tree. Great location for the old town."

Glen Eve
